Shots fired at UNP member

[TamilNet, Tuesday, 14 December 1999, 08:13 GMT]
Unidentified gunmen fired at an opposition Provincial Council member's jeep at Sabugaskande, about 10 km. north of Colombo around 1 a.m. this morning police sources said.

Mr. U. Ariyabala, a United National Party (UNP) member of the Western Provincial Council, escaped unhurt. His driver has been admitted to hospital with gun shot injuries, the sources said.

Meanwhile the Centre for Monitoring Election Violence (CMEV) said in a statement issued yesterday evening that it has received 749 incidents of violence related to the presidential election. The statement said 350 of them have been classified as "major" incidents.

Among the major incidents, 5 murders, 3 attempted murders, 79 acts of injuries, 166 reports of assault, 12 robberies and 11 acts of arson were reported the statement said.

Meanwhile a Sinhala nationalist party, People's United Front, said yesterday it will support the President Ms. Chandrika Kumaratunga, in the president election.

The leader of the party, Dinesh Gunewardene that it is President Kumaratunga, who has presented development projects, the country need.

He said PUF can not support Vasudeva Nanayakara as there is no chance for him to win the election, and that no one shall vote for the UNP and JVP.
